Colo. Rev. Stat. § 35-11-111
(2) Prior to an inspection, the inspector shall notify a permit holder of the time and date of the inspection. The inspector shall inform the permit holder that the permit holder may be present at the inspection. If a permit holder denies access to an inspector, the inspector may seek an inspection warrant issued by the district court for the district in which the permit holder's land is located. (3) Each irrigation system subject to this article 11 that has not been issued a permit pursuant to this article 11 may be inspected, without prior notice, by an inspector who has information that gives the inspector reasonable cause to believe that any provision of this article 11 is being violated. If the landowner denies access to the inspector, the inspector may seek an inspection warrant issued by the district court for the district in which the landowner's land is located.
